In the season 5 episode 13 of Desperate Landscapes titled "Cure for the Cul-de-Sac," the dynamic landscaping duo, Jason Cameron and Tony "The Goose" Siragusa, embark on an exhilarating mission to transform an uninspiring cul-de-sac into a picturesque paradise. This episode takes viewers on a captivating journey filled with creativity, resourcefulness, and the power of community.

As the episode begins, we are introduced to a cul-de-sac plagued by a lackluster landscape. The homeowners in this tight-knit community have yearned for a beautiful and functional outdoor space where they can relax, entertain, and create lasting memories. Frustrated with their current situation, they reach out to Jason and Tony for some much-needed landscaping expertise.

Upon arriving at the scene, Jason and Tony assess the challenges presented by the cul-de-sac's landscape. They quickly realize that they need to tackle multiple projects simultaneously to achieve the desired transformation. With a limited budget and immense pressure, our dynamic duo strategizes and begins charting a plan that will breathe life back into this once-dull space.

The Cure for the Cul-de-Sac episode showcases the boundless creativity of Jason and Tony as they devise a multitude of innovative solutions for the homeowners. From installing beautiful yet low-maintenance plants and imposing hardscape features to designing eye-catching garden layouts and adding practical elements like fire pits and seating areas, the team pulls out all the stops to deliver a stunning landscape that exceeds everyone's expectations.
